#6b546e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6b546e is composed of 42% red, 32.9%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.7% cyan, 23.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 293.1 degrees, a saturation of 13.4% and a lightness of 38%. #6b546e color hex could be obtained by blending #d6a8dc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#6b546e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a080a is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b546e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#655b67 is the less saturated color, while #aa02c0 is the most saturated one.
